British heavyweight Moses Itauma produced a devastating fifth-round knockout to terminate Jermaine Franklin’s perfect record in a destructive display at Manchester on Saturday night. The unbeaten Itauma proved too powerful for the American challenger, putting a sudden stop to Franklin’s undefeated record with a dominant display that showcased the rising heavyweight’s credentials at the elite level of the division. The stoppage victory constitutes a major statement from Itauma, who continues to build momentum in his quest for heavyweight honours, whilst Franklin’s defeat represents a significant blow in his bid to establish himself amongst boxing’s heavyweight elite.
